Planning Board - Tuesday, 27th May, 2025 6.30 pm

The Planning Board of Greenwich Council met to discuss several planning applications, including a student accommodation complex at Greenwich Quay, a residential development at Flint Glass Wharf, and amendments to existing permissions at Kidbrooke Village and the Royal Arsenal Riverside. The board deferred a decision on Greenwich Quay for a site visit, approved the Flint Glass Wharf application with amendments, and approved changes to material specifications at Kidbrooke Village and the Royal Arsenal Riverside.

Planning Board - Tuesday, 10th December, 2024 6.30 pm

The meeting discussed three planning applications, resulting in the approval of reserved matters for a development at the Royal Arsenal, a new SEND school in Eltham, and the removal of affordable housing from a development in Charlton.
